Lines Matching defs:vhook
115 hook_disestablish(hook_list_t *list, krwlock_t *lock, void *vhook)
124 if (hd == vhook)
129 panic("hook_disestablish: hook %p not established", vhook);
131 LIST_REMOVE((struct hook_desc *)vhook, hk_list);
132 free(vhook, M_DEVBUF);
185 shutdownhook_disestablish(void *vhook)
187 hook_disestablish(&shutdownhook_list, NULL, vhook);
233 mountroothook_disestablish(void *vhook)
235 hook_disestablish(&mountroothook_list, NULL, vhook);
267 exechook_disestablish(void *vhook)
269 hook_disestablish(&exechook_list, &exec_lock, vhook);
294 exithook_disestablish(void *vhook)
297 hook_disestablish(&exithook_list, &exithook_lock, vhook);
319 forkhook_disestablish(void *vhook)
321 hook_disestablish(&forkhook_list, &forkhook_lock, vhook);
351 critpollhook_disestablish(void *vhook)
353 hook_disestablish(&critpollhook_list, NULL, vhook);
406 powerhook_disestablish(void *vhook)
412 if (dp == vhook)
414 panic("powerhook_disestablish: hook %p not established", vhook);
418 TAILQ_REMOVE(&powerhook_list, (struct powerhook_desc *)vhook,
420 free(vhook, M_DEVBUF);